Transaction a58a81c1da2502ba87ee8f3b1ba08d980cc6694991143855eaf6836ab3052edb

26 Input
2 Outputs
  • a58a81c1da2502ba87ee8f3b1ba08d980cc6694991143855eaf6836ab3052edb:0
  • value  43000000
    address  12XZk5Yt4HFFRQUc9BmSqR1ZeNPvFSFiqm
  • a58a81c1da2502ba87ee8f3b1ba08d980cc6694991143855eaf6836ab3052edb:1
  • value  537020
    address  3NcB2W5qhgAVbgSEEwx2mZKjAR75FE5YXR